
About
Samuel Huberman is an Assistant Professor in Chemical Engineering at McGill University, leading research in thermal transport phenomena, condensed matter physics, and computational methods. His lab investigates phonon hydrodynamics, nanoscale heat transfer, and materials for energy applications using density functional theory, molecular dynamics, and ultrafast spectroscopy techniques.
Research focuses on:
- Phonon transport in 2D materials and nanostructures
- Hydrodynamic heat transport modeling beyond Fourier's law
- Experimental techniques like frequency-domain photoreflectance
- Solid-state electrolytes for battery technologies
